If Walmart can show shoppers on their website what precautions are in place to encourage social distancing and hygiene during this ‘new normal’ why can’t Simon Malls do the same?
On their website you can search for a center and if you scroll down the page of each property is a section on what Simon Malls are doing for their communities but not about the safety and cleanliness of their shopping experiences.
They opened up 77 properties in May during the outbreak of the pandemic and by the end of June 199 had reopened. The corporation has 204 properties across 37 states and reportedly are struggling with retailers not paying rent or closing down altogether.
I just was surprised that their website doesn’t show shoppers that it is still safe to visit as do other websites.
